Treinamento Experimental com Jogos de Simulação para Gerentes de Projeto de Software
Resumo
O uso inadequado das técnicas de gerenciamento em projetos pode estar relacionado a uma ausência de estratégias eficientes de educação em gerenciamento de projetos de software, em que a motivação e o aprendizado experimental podem ser determinantes. Um processo de aprendizagem experimental requer um ambiente em que os estudantes possam atuar como gerentes sem os riscos e custos associados a um projeto real. O uso de simulações pode auxiliar neste processo, porém simuladores são limitados a uma representação muito abstrata dos ambientes reais de desenvolvimento de projetos. Neste artigo é proposto um jogo baseado em simulação que pode ser utilizado no aprendizado experimental para gerentes de projeto de software. O jogo é composto por um modelo em Dinâmica de Sistemas representando o projeto de software, um simulador de modelos e uma máquina de jogo que controla interações de usuário e os resultados da simulação por meio de uma interface gráfica típica de jogos. São apresentados estudos experimentais que avaliam um processo de aprendizagem baseado no jogo proposto.
Referências
BARROS, M.O.; WERNER, C.M.L.; TRAVASSOS, G.H., Supporting Risk Analysis on Software Projects. In: The Journal of Systems and Software, v. 71, n. 1-2, p. 21-35, 2004.
BASILI, V.R., CALDIERA, G., ROMBACH, H.D., "Goal Question Metric Paradigm", IN: Marciniak, J.J., Encyclopedia of Software Engineering, vol. 1, New York, NY: Wiley, p. 528-532, 1994.
BOEHM, B.W., ABTS, C., BROWN, W.A., CHULANI, S., CLARK, B.K., HOROWITZ, E., MADACHY, R., REIFER, D.J., STEECE, B., Software Cost Estimation with COCOMO II, Upper Saddle River, Prentice Hall PTR, 2000.
BROWN, N., "Industrial-Strengh Management Strategies", IEEE Software, v. 13, n. 4, p. 94-103, 1996.
DOYLE, J.K., FORD, D.N., RADZICKI, M.J., TRESS, W.S., Mental Models of Dynamic Systems [online, 01/07/2003], [link].
DRAPPA, A., LUDEWIG, J., Simulation in Software Engineering Training. In: Proceedings of the International Conference on Software Engineering, Limerick, Ireland, p. 199-208, June 2000.
FORRESTER, J.W., System Dynamics and the Lessons of 35 Years, [online, 05/02/2004] http://sysdyn.clexchange.org/sdep/papers/D-4224-4.pdf, 1991.
FORRESTER, J.W., Industrial Dynamics, Cambridge, MA: The MIT Press, 1961.
GRÖßLER, A., NOTZON, I., SHEHZAD, A., Constructing an Interactive Learning Environment (ILE) to Conduct Evaluation Experiments. In: Proceedings of the 1999 Conference of the International System Dynamics Society, Wellington, New Zeland, July 1999.
KNOWLES, M., Andragogy in Action, Jossey-Bass, San Francisco, CA, 1984.
MAIER, F.H, STROHHECKER, J., "Do Management Flight Simulators Really Enhance Decision Effectiveness". In: Proceedings of the 1996 Conference of the International System Dynamics Society, Cambridge, USA, July 1996.
MANDL-STRIEGNITZ, P., "How to Successfully Use Software Project Simulation for Educating Software Project Managers". In: Proceedings of the 31st Frontiers in Education Conference, Reno, Nevada, USA, October 2001.
MANDL-STRIEGNITZ, P.; LICHTER, H., A Case Study on Project Management in Industry: Experiences and Conclusions. In: Proceedings of the European Software Measurement Conference (FESMA 98), p. 305-313, Antwerp, Belgium, May 1998.
MERRIL, D., Training Software Development Project Managers with a Software Project Simulator, Master Thesis Proposal, [online, 01/07/2003], http://www.eas.asu.edu/~sdm, Arizona State University, Tempe, AZ, USA, 1995.
OH, E., VAN DER HOEK, A., "Towards Game-Based Simulation as a Method of Teaching Software Engineering". In: Proceedings of the 2002 Frontiers in Education Conference, Boston, MA, USA, November 2002.
PFAHL, D., LAITENBERGER, O., DORSCH , J. RUHE, G., "An Externally Replicated Experiment for Evaluating the Learning Effectiveness of Using Simulations in Software Project Management Education", Empirical Software Engineering, v. 8, p. 67-395, 2003.
PRENSKY, M., Digital Game-Based Learning, McGraw-Hill, 2001.
STANDISH GROUP, The Chaos Chronicles. The Standish Group International, 2003.
STERMAN, J.D., System Dynamics Modeling for Project Management. MIT System Dynamics Group, Cambridge, MA, USA, 1992.